Base64 purkaa tekstiä
Purkaa teksti Base64:llä
Mikä on Base64 purkaa tekstiä ?
Base64 decode text on ilmainen online-työkalu, joka purkaa tekstin Base64:ksi, joka on menetelmä binääritietojen koodaamiseen käyttämällä vain ASCII-merkkejä. Sitä kutsutaan Base64:ksi, koska se käyttää 64 merkin sarjaa, joka koostuu 26 isosta kirjaimesta, 26 pienestä kirjaimesta, 10 numerosta ja joistakin erikoismerkeistä, kuten +, / ja =. Tästä on hyötyä, kun haluat lähettää binaaridataa viestintäkanavalla, joka tukee vain tekstiä, kuten HTTP-pyyntö tai sähköpostiviesti. Jos etsit Base64:n tekstimuunninta tai dekoodat Base64:n luettavaksi tekstiksi, tämä on työkalusi. Tällä ilmaisella online-base64-tekstidekooderilla voit muuntaa dekoodatun tekstin nopeasti ja helposti tilaan, jolloin ihmisten on helppo lukea tai ymmärtää.
Miksi Base64 purkaa tekstiä ?
Base64-koodauksen purkaminen tekstistä on usein välttämätöntä ja tärkeää monissa eri yhteyksissä, jotka ulottuvat tietoturvasta tiedonsiirtoon ja sovelluskehitykseen. Sen merkitys juontuu siitä, että Base64 on yleisesti käytetty tapa esittää binääridataa ASCII-muodossa, mikä mahdollistaa datan siirtämisen ja käsittelyn ympäristöissä, jotka eivät tue binääriä suoraan.
Yksi keskeisimmistä syistä Base64-dekoodauksen tärkeydelle on sen rooli tietoturvassa. Vaikka Base64 itsessään ei ole salausmenetelmä, sitä käytetään usein salattujen tietojen koodaamiseen, jotta ne voidaan turvallisesti siirtää esimerkiksi sähköpostitse tai verkkosivujen kautta. Tällöin salausalgoritmin tuottama binääridata muutetaan Base64-muotoon, jolloin se on helpompi siirtää ja käsitellä. Vastaanottajan on tällöin purettava Base64-koodaus, jotta hän voi suorittaa salauksen purkamisen ja päästä käsiksi alkuperäiseen tietoon. Ilman Base64-dekoodausta salattu data pysyy käyttökelvottomana.
Toinen tärkeä sovellusalue on tiedonsiirto ja tiedostojen upottaminen. Esimerkiksi sähköpostiviesteissä liitetiedostot, kuten kuvat tai dokumentit, koodataan usein Base64-muotoon, jotta ne voidaan sisällyttää itse viestin tekstiosaan. Tämä mahdollistaa liitetiedostojen siirtämisen ilman, että sähköpostiohjelma tai -palvelin tarvitsee tukea binäärisiirtoja. Vastaanottajan sähköpostiohjelma dekoodaa automaattisesti Base64-koodatun datan ja näyttää liitetiedoston. Samoin verkkosivuilla kuvia tai muita resursseja voidaan upottaa suoraan HTML-koodiin Base64-muodossa, jolloin erillisiä tiedostopyyntöjä ei tarvita. Tämä voi parantaa sivun latausnopeutta, koska selain ei tarvitse tehdä useita erillisiä pyyntöjä eri resursseille.
Sovelluskehityksessä Base64-koodaus ja -dekoodaus ovat tärkeitä monissa eri yhteyksissä. Esimerkiksi API-rajapintojen kautta siirrettävät tiedot, erityisesti binääridata, koodataan usein Base64-muotoon. Tämä varmistaa, että data voidaan siirtää luotettavasti ja että se on yhteensopiva eri järjestelmien ja ohjelmointikielten kanssa. Lisäksi Base64:ää käytetään usein konfiguraatiotiedostoissa tai tietokannoissa binääriarvojen tallentamiseen. Esimerkiksi salasanat, avaimet tai muut arkaluonteiset tiedot voidaan tallentaa salattuina ja Base64-koodattuina, jolloin ne ovat suojatumpia luvattomalta käytöltä.
Lisäksi Base64-dekoodaus on tärkeää digitaalisten allekirjoitusten ja sertifikaattien käsittelyssä. Digitaaliset allekirjoitukset varmistavat sähköisten dokumenttien aitouden ja eheyden. Allekirjoitus luodaan salaamalla dokumentin tiiviste (hash) yksityisellä avaimella. Koska salattu tiiviste on binääridataa, se koodataan usein Base64-muotoon, jotta se voidaan helposti sisällyttää dokumenttiin tai erilliseen allekirjoitustiedostoon. Vastaanottajan on dekoodattava Base64-koodaus, jotta hän voi tarkistaa allekirjoituksen julkisella avaimella ja varmistaa dokumentin aitouden. Samoin digitaaliset sertifikaatit, joita käytetään esimerkiksi HTTPS-yhteyksissä, sisältävät usein Base64-koodattua dataa, kuten julkisen avaimen ja sertifikaatin myöntäjän tiedot.
Vaikka Base64-koodaus on yleisesti käytetty ja hyödyllinen tekniikka, on tärkeää ymmärtää sen rajoitukset. Ensinnäkin, Base64 ei ole salausmenetelmä. Vaikka se tekee binääridatasta vaikeammin luettavaa ihmiselle, se ei suojaa dataa luvattomalta käytöltä. Jos data on arkaluonteista, se on aina salattava ennen Base64-koodausta. Toiseksi, Base64-koodaus lisää datan kokoa noin 33 prosentilla. Tämä voi olla merkittävä haitta, jos siirrettävän datan määrä on suuri tai jos resurssit ovat rajalliset.
Yhteenvetona voidaan todeta, että Base64-dekoodaus on olennainen osa monia digitaalisia prosesseja. Sen avulla voidaan siirtää ja käsitellä binääridataa ympäristöissä, jotka eivät tue binääriä suoraan. Sen merkitys korostuu erityisesti tietoturvassa, tiedonsiirrossa, sovelluskehityksessä ja digitaalisten allekirjoitusten käsittelyssä. Vaikka Base64:llä on rajoituksensa, sen käyttö on usein välttämätöntä, jotta voidaan varmistaa datan yhteensopivuus, luotettavuus ja turvallisuus eri järjestelmien ja sovellusten välillä. Ilman kykyä purkaa Base64-koodattua tekstiä, monien digitaalisten järjestelmien ja sovellusten toiminta olisi mahdotonta tai ainakin huomattavasti vaikeampaa.